A man has been arrested on suspicion of murder after a 20-year-old woman from West Yorkshire was strangled.

Michelle Greenwood, from Knottingley, was taken by a man to Thorne police station in Doncaster "in a collapsed state" in the early hours of Saturday.

She was taken to Doncaster Royal Infirmary where she died hours later.

Police said a post-mortem examination revealed she had been strangled. The 28-year-old man from the Stainforth area of Doncaster is being questioned.

Thorne police station on Durham Street was sealed off and closed as part of the investigation but re-opened on Saturday afternoon, police said.
